What to Look for in a CCTV Repair Service:

Before diving into specific recommendations, let's outline the key characteristics of a reputable CCTV repair service. These factors will guide your decision-making process and help you avoid potential pitfalls:
Experience and Expertise: Look for a company with a proven track record and extensive experience in repairing various CCTV and surveillance system brands and models. Check online reviews and testimonials to gauge their expertise.
Licensing and Insurance: Ensure the company is properly licensed and insured. This protects you from liability in case of accidents or damages during the repair process. A reputable company will readily provide this information.
Response Time and Availability: Downtime can be costly, especially for businesses relying on security systems. A good repair service offers prompt response times and flexible scheduling to minimize disruptions.
Transparency and Communication: Choose a company that communicates clearly and transparently about the repair process, costs, and timelines. They should provide regular updates and keep you informed every step of the way.
Warranty and Guarantees: A reputable repair service offers a warranty on their repairs, guaranteeing the quality of their work and providing peace of mind.
Range of Services: Consider the range of services offered. A comprehensive service provider can handle various issues, from simple repairs to complex system upgrades and installations.
Customer Support: Assess the quality of their customer support. Are they responsive to inquiries? Do they offer multiple communication channels (phone, email, online chat)?
Pricing and Payment Options: Obtain detailed quotes upfront and clarify the payment options available. Avoid companies with hidden fees or unclear pricing structures.


Recommendations Based on Specific Needs:

The "best" CCTV repair service depends on your specific needs and circumstances. Here are some recommendations based on different scenarios:

Scenario 1: Small Business with a Basic CCTV System: For smaller businesses with simpler CCTV systems, a local, smaller company might be a suitable choice. They often offer personalized service and competitive pricing. Look for positive reviews focusing on responsiveness and clear communication.

Scenario 2: Large Enterprise with a Complex Surveillance System: Large enterprises with sophisticated surveillance systems often require specialized expertise. Opt for larger, nationally recognized companies with experience handling complex systems and multiple locations. These companies typically have a larger team of technicians and access to advanced equipment.

Scenario 3: Urgent Repair Needed: In case of an emergency, prioritize a company with 24/7 availability and fast response times. Look for companies that explicitly advertise emergency services and have a proven track record of handling urgent repairs effectively.

Scenario 4: Specific Brand or Model Repair: If your system is from a specific brand (e.g., Hikvision, Dahua, Axis), consider searching for companies that specialize in repairing that particular brand. They may have more in-depth knowledge and access to specific parts.

Important Considerations:

Remember to always get written quotes before agreeing to any repairs. Clarify the scope of work, payment terms, and warranty details. Never pay the full amount upfront before the work is completed. Thoroughly inspect the repaired system to ensure it's functioning correctly before finalizing the payment.
